Day 1: Saturday, November 18, 2023

Mandalay

Start your trip in Mandalay, the cultural capital of Myanmar. In the morning, visit the Mandalay Palace, a grand fort surrounded by a moat. Explore the palace grounds and enjoy the peaceful gardens. In the afternoon, head to Mahamuni Pagoda, one of the holiest Buddhist sites in Myanmar, known for its gold-leaf-covered Buddha statue. As evening approaches, climb up Mandalay Hill for panoramic views of the city and catch a mesmerizing sunset.

  • Mandalay Palace: INR 100 (Entrance Fee), 2-3 hours
  • Mahamuni Pagoda: Free, 1-2 hours
  • Mandalay Hill: Free, 1-2 hours

Day 2: Sunday, November 19, 2023

Bagan

Embark on a scenic journey to Bagan, the land of ancient temples and pagodas. Spend the morning exploring the Archaeological Zone, filled with over 2,000 ancient temples dating back to the 9th century. In the afternoon, take a hot air balloon ride for a breathtaking aerial view of the temple-studded landscape. As the day winds down, witness the magical sunset over the temples, creating a picturesque scene.

  • Bagan Archaeological Zone: MMK 25,000 (Entrance Fee), full day
  • Hot Air Balloon Ride: USD 300-400, 1-2 hours

Day 3: Monday, November 20, 2023

Inle Lake

Experience the unique beauty of Inle Lake, a freshwater lake surrounded by picturesque hills. In the morning, take a boat tour and visit the floating gardens, stilted villages, and the iconic Phaung Daw Oo Pagoda. Indulge in a delicious traditional Shan lunch on the lake. In the afternoon, explore the local markets and witness the famous Intha fishermen's unique fishing technique. Wrap up your day with a peaceful sunset cruise on the lake.

  • Boat Tour: MMK 15,000-20,000, full day
  • Shan Lunch: MMK 5,000-10,000, 1-2 hours

Day 5: Wednesday, November 22, 2023

Golden Rock

Embark on a day trip to the stunning Golden Rock (Kyaiktiyo), a remarkable pilgrimage site perched precariously on the edge of a cliff. Marvel at the gravity-defying golden boulder believed to be held in place by a strand of Buddha's hair. Take a scenic truck ride up the mountain, followed by a short hike to the Golden Rock. Enjoy the serene atmosphere and panoramic views.

  • Day Trip Cost (including transportation): MMK 30,000-40,000, full day

Hidden Gems and Local Favorites

While exploring Myanmar, don't miss the off-the-beaten-path attractions and local favorites. Visit the vibrant and colorful local markets in Yangon, such as Danyingon or Thiri Mingalar Market, to experience the daily life of the locals. Explore the ancient city of Mrauk U, home to stunning temples and pagodas that are less crowded than those in Bagan. Lastly, venture off to Hpa-An, a picturesque town surrounded by karst mountains, where you can explore caves, hike to Mount Zwegabin, and discover hidden waterfalls.
